Mission of a Treatment Coordinator

The Treatment Coordinator reports to the Office Manager. The mission of the role is to create an exceptionally welcoming patient experience that puts our guests at ease, builds relationships, and sets the stage for a positive and productive appointment. The Treatment Coordinator will also be responsible for maintaining a collections rate of 95% or higher. The Treatment Coordinator will help create a distinctively different experience in dental care and will represent and maintain the Dental Excellence brand of friendliness, professionalism, and stellar service. The results of this position will assist with industry-leading patient net promoter scores and a high percentage of patient referrals.

Key Responsibilities
Patient Onboarding & Consultation:
  • Inbound Inquiry Management: Complete internal 5-star certification to qualify for handling new patient phone calls.
  • New Patient Lifecycle: Direct and optimize the comprehensive onboarding process for all new patients.
  • Treatment Plan Education: Present clinical recommendations clearly, ensuring patients understand their diagnosis and treatment roadmap.
  • Benefits Optimization: Verify insurance coverages and analyze patient benefits to help families maximize policy payouts.
Financial Management & Retention:
  • Financial Presentation: Conduct financial presentations, outline payment options, and finalize financial agreements.
  • Payment Processing: Collect initial down payments, process recurring fees, and ensure the proper account allocation of all funds.
  • Financial Counseling: Maintain expert knowledge of third-party financing alternatives to assist patients with flexible payment solutions.
  • Policy Enforcement: Explain, promote, and strictly adhere to the established practice payment policies and procedures.
  • Retention Outreach: Execute the standardized follow-up sequence for all unscheduled or outstanding treatment plans.
Administrative Support & Practice Growth:
  • Performance Reporting: Compile, track, and report daily and monthly key performance indicators to the Business Team Lead.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Support business team members with administrative tasks and operational adjustments as needed.
  • Growth Assistance: Contribute to practice growth initiatives, including execution of external and internal marketing campaigns.
